Key Responsibilities:
-
Support the HR Officer with the day-to-day operation of HR processes, ensuring consistency and compliance with GEMS policies and UAE Labour Law.
-
Coordinate onboarding and induction for new staff to ensure a smooth and professional joining experience.
-
Maintain accurate employee records and support the HRIS/ERP system to ensure up-to-date information and reporting.
-
Assist with recruitment for non-teaching roles including advertising, shortlisting and scheduling interviews.
-
Support staff with HR-related queries including attendance, leave, benefits and insurance.
-
Help to manage employee relations matters in line with policy and guidance from the HR Officer.
-
Assist in performance management processes, employee engagement initiatives and HR audits.
-
Prepare and maintain HR documentation, reports and employee records as required.
-
Provide general administrative and coordination support to ensure effective delivery of HR services across the school.
